Definitions of “RS” in Text

Below are the most widely accepted meanings of RS based on modern messaging culture. Each meaning shows up in different places, from Snapchat streaks to TikTok comments.

1. “Real Sh*t” — Most Common Meaning

This is the version you’ll see most often, especially among Gen Z.

You’ll see it when someone wants to emphasize that they’re telling the absolute truth. It can be emotional, supportive, dramatic, or casual.

Example:

“Bro, that movie hit hard… RS.”

Tone: Honest, serious, emphatic.


2. “Real Stuff” — Cleaner Alternative

When people want a non-explicit version of “Real Sh*t,” they use Real Stuff.

Example:

“Yeah man, RS, that test was brutal.”

Same meaning, less intensity.


3. “Respectfully”

Another rising meaning used at the end of sentences, especially when disagreeing politely.

Example:

“Your take is wild, respectfully (RS).”

The (RS) at the end softens the criticism.


4. “Reply Soon”

Used mainly in streak conversations or when someone wants an answer quickly.

Example:

“On my way home. RS.”

The person means “Reply Soon—don’t leave me on delivered.”


5. “Runescape”

One of the oldest meanings online.

If someone says “RS” in gaming circles, odds are they’re talking about:

  • RuneScape
  • Old School RuneScape (OSRS)

This meaning rarely applies outside gaming conversations.

Common Misunderstandings About RS

Below is a quick list of the most common mistakes people make when interpreting RS meaning.


RS is NOT the same as FR

FR = For Real
RS = Real Sh*t / Real Stuff

They both emphasize truth but RS is heavier, more emotional, or more intense.


RS Rarely Means Respectfully Unless It’s At The End

You’ll almost never see RS meaning “respectfully” at the beginning of a sentence.


RS Doesn’t Mean IRL or RL

People mix them up because they’re short.

  • IRL = In Real Life
  • RL = Real Life
  • RS = Real Sh*t / Respectfully / Reply Soon / Runescape

How to Interpret RS Correctly — Quick Guide

Here’s a simple table to help you decode RS instantly.

SituationLikely MeaningNotes
Serious conversationReal Sh*temotional emphasis
TikTok or IG commentsReal Sh*t / Real Stuffused for agreement
End of a sentence with criticismRespectfullysoftens tone
Streak chatsReply Soonespecially if fast-paced
Gaming chatRuneScapecommunity-specific
Short one-word replyReal Sh*tintense tone

Context always reveals the true meaning.
